Run From The Dark

So I was walking along
An endless road
Carelessly treading
As I noticed a toad
So I greeted him well
And we started to talk
Then he said run my boy
Run from the dark
So I turned around quick
And I turned around sharp
Surveying the area
With the eyes of a hawk
And I started to run
But my feet sunk like sand
And I watched as darkness
Covered the land
So I screamed and I screamed
Until that scream became violent
Then I screamed and I screamed
Until that scream became silence
And all to be seen
In the dark of the night
Was an ominous hand reaching out to the light
